WB plans to set up child protection committees at villages

The West Bengal government has plans to set up child protection committees at the grassroot level to protect children from being abused, Women and Child Development Minister Dr Sashi Panja has said.

The minister was addressing a panel discussion for child protection rights at American Center here.

"We wish to set up Child Protection Committees at the block and village levels to ensure there is not a single incident of child abuse and every child's voice is heard," she said during the discussion.

Panja said the government has raised budgetary allocation amount for child development from last year.

Director of American Center, Jamie Dragon said in the US, 90 per cent of child abuse victims know their perpetrator.

The Secretary of child rights protection NGO Mukti Rehabilitation Centre, K. Viswanath spoke about efforts to create a healthy environment for children to grow up.

Actress-activist Nandana Dev Sen, State Commission For Protection of Child Rights Chairperson Ananya Chatterjee Chakraborti and others discussed various aspects of child rights in the discussion on Thursday.
